FAQs About Kissimmee Homes For Sale

The average home value as measured by Zillow is approximately $362,917, down about 5.5% over the past year. So, buyers can expect many homes in the mid-$300k range, with variations based on size, location, condition and lot.

Buyers often focus on neighborhoods like Flora Ridge (more affordable), Lakeside Estates, The Oaks and Reunion where amenities, new developments or proximity to major employment and entertainment hubs matter. These areas are popular because they offer relatively newer homes, planned communities and good access to local infrastructure, making them attractive for both full-time residents and investors.

When buying in Kissimmee, you’ll want to inspect the condition of the home (age of roof, systems like HVAC, plumbing/electrical), lot size and location (especially with Florida climate and storm exposure), amenities (pool, screened lanai, yard) and whether the home is part of an HOA or planned community which may influence cost and restrictions. Also consider if the home’s layout suits your needs, as many homes here are in master-planned communities with similar builds.

Because homes are priced in the mid-$300k range, buyers should prepare for a sizeable down payment and mortgage. Additional costs include property taxes, homeowner-association fees if applicable, insurance (especially given regional weather risks), and possibly maintenance or upgrades if the home is older. Buyers should also account for potential renovation or updating costs, particularly if purchasing in a community built earlier in the 2000s or 2010s.

The market in Kissimmee appears to be stabilizing or slightly cooling. Home value indexes show slight year-over-year declines (e.g., down ~5.5% in some metrics). With median listing prices still in the ~$362,917 range, and sales taking around 90-100 days on average in some reports, the market is more balanced now between buyers and sellers. This suggests an opportunity for buyers who are ready and selective, while sellers may need to be realistic about pricing and condition.
